Community-Based Services

Avant Supported Living’s Community-Based services assist individuals with developmental disabilities by providing in-home respite, personal assistance, and one-to-one community networking services to help individuals perform activities of daily living more easily. Our goal is to give individuals with disability the tools they need so they may carry out key life tasks as independently as possible while communicating more effectively in the empowered community.

Community Networking

Sometimes, jumping into a big group isn’t the easiest or most comfortable way to connect with the world around you. If you or someone you know thrives with a more personal touch when exploring the community, our Community Networking at Avant Supported Living could be a great fit.

We offer one-on-one support designed for individuals who might find group settings challenging, whether due to medical needs, behavioral preferences, or simply a desire for a quieter approach. Consider having a dedicated guide to your community, someone who understands your rhythm and helps you connect with local opportunities in ways that feel genuinely comfortable and engaging for you.

This support can include:

  • Personalized Community Engagement: One-on-one time focused on your unique interests and goals for getting involved.
  • Transport Assistance: Reliable transportation to appointments, activities you want to participate in, or errands that need to be done.
  • Building Connections: Support in developing social skills and fostering meaningful relationships with others.
  • Finding What’s Available: Assistance in understanding and accessing the different resources our community offers.
  • A Comfortable Pace: Flexible support that respects your need for a calm and less overwhelming environment.
  • Exploring Your Passions: Encouragement and support to discover new hobbies, explore your interests, and try new things.

In-Home Respite

Life has its moments where extra support is needed at home for a little while. Maybe the person who usually provides assistance has a trip planned, an unexpected situation arises, or they simply need a chance to step back and take a breather. That’s where Avant Supported Living’s in-home respite comes in.

We offer temporary support right in the comfort of home for individuals who need it on a short-term basis. Our aim is to ensure a seamless experience, providing consistent assistance so things continue smoothly in a familiar setting.

This service is about offering reassurance and reliable support when there’s a temporary change in the usual support system. It’s about providing that bridge, ensuring the individual’s well-being and comfort are always the priority, and offering peace of mind during those times.

Specialized Medical Equipment and Supplies

Having the right equipment can truly unlock new levels of independence. At Avant Supported Living, we’re here to help you access a variety of adaptive and assistive devices designed to support your unique needs and empower you in your daily life. We want to ensure you have the specific tools and equipment that can make a real difference in your self-sufficiency and overall well-being.

We can provide support for the following:

  • Mobility Support: From wheelchairs tailored to your activities, to walkers offering stability, and canes or crutches providing the right level of support for getting around your way.
  • Adaptive Clothing: Comfortable and practical special clothing designed to make dressing easier and more dignified.
  • Personal Care: Access to incontinence supplies, including adult briefs, bedpans, and protective bedding, ensuring comfort and confidence.
  • Physical Well-being: Back and leg braces that offer the support you need for movement and comfort throughout your day.
  • Bathroom Safety: Shower chairs that make personal hygiene routines safer and more manageable.
  • Nutritional Needs: Support in accessing liquid nutrition when specific dietary requirements need to be met.
